      A.H. Systems, Inc., established in 1974 and headquartered in Camarillo, California, USA, is a manufacturer and supplier of antennas for compliance testing. The company's product range includes Antenna Kits, Biconical Antennas, Biological Antennas, Current Probes, and Dipole Antennas. These products satisfy many test standards, including CISPR, MIL-STD, FCC, IEC, and SAE. The company's services entail antenna calibration, antenna rental, and a discount warehouse. It is devoted to providing quality products and services to its customers. The company is ISO 9001:2015 certified and has a long history of customer satisfaction.

      NARDA-ATM, formerly known as Advanced Technical Materials Inc. and acquired by Narda-MITEQ in 2016, is an American manufacturer based in Hauppauge, New York, specializing in microwave and radio frequency (RF) components. NARDA-ATM offers a wide range of components, including coaxial, waveguide, Ka-band satellite communication (satcom), and space-qualified microwave components. These components can be manufactured to meet commercial standards or full military specifications, such as military flight and space quality standards. Equipped with microwave measurement capability up to 50 GHz, as well as Computer-Aided Design (CAD) software and Computer Numerical Control (CNC) machining equipment, NARDA-ATM offers custom component design and manufacturing services.

      Fairview Microwave was established in 1992 in Lewisville, TX, and is a manufacturer of RF and microwave components for industrial automation, military defense, telecom-broadband, commercial electronics, and building automation industries. Its RF product catalog includes RF noise source generators, RF power dividers and tappers, RF coaxial surge protector lightning, RF connector dust caps, and RF power combiners. The company also designs bias tees, calibration kits, frequency synthesizers, impedance matching pads, and hybrid couplers. It provides cable phase matching, 3D CAD drawings, and RF cable design services.

      QuinStar Technology, Inc., established in 1993, is an American manufacturer located in Torrance, California, specializing in millimeter-wave (MMW) and radio frequency (RF) technology and solutions. QuinStar offers a range of high-performance active and passive RF components. They also provide fully integrated and customized MMW assemblies and subsystems, including miniature transceivers, broadband receivers, antenna subsystems, and communication front ends. These products, assemblies, and subsystems are extensively used in the commercial, scientific, and defense sectors for digital and analog sensors, communication, and test applications. QuinStar is also involved in space programs, contributing to engineering development, design studies, and the production of flight hardware.

      AR RF/Microwave Instrumentation, founded in 1969 and located in Souderton, Pennsylvania, is a distributor and manufacturer of AR and RF/microwave instrumentation.   The company’s diverse product range includes AR systems, amplifiers, antennas, conductivity test systems, and RF test accessories. These products are used in research and development, testing laboratories, manufacturing, telecommunications, and defense sectors. AR RF/Microwave Instrumentation's offerings facilitate accurate testing, validation, and analysis of RF and microwave components, systems, and devices, ensuring efficient performance in electronic systems and communication technologies. The company is also ISO 9001:2015 certified and ISO 17025:2017 accredited.
